Re: Problem with Hotspots in new version

Bob, Found the solution. Yeh! :D Apparently it's because the Pano2VR software guys have fixed a bug with the older software that the hotspot URL doesn't work the way we (or certainly I) was using it. I've changed all my hotspots from "open next panorama" to "go to URL" and everyt...
